Identification of hub genes and their correlation with immune infiltration in coronary artery disease through bioinformatics and machine learning methods

Abstract: Background: Coronary artery disease (CAD) is a multifactorial disease and its pathogenesis remains unclear. We aimed to explore the optimal feature genes (OFGs) for CAD and to investigate the function of immune cell infiltration of CAD. It will be helpful for better understanding of the pathogenesis and the development of genetic prediction of CAD.Methods: Datasets related to CAD were obtained from the Gene Expression Omnibus (GEO) database.Cases from the datasets met diagnostic criteria including clinical sym… Show more

“…Peli1 has been proposed as a potential predictive biomarker for coronary artery disease ( 130 ). Peli1 plays a protective role in atherosclerosis as its deficiency increases pathogenic immune cell subsets (Th1 cells and Tfh cells)and decreases protective subsets (Treg and Breg cells), promoting systemic inflammation, immune cell infiltration, and foam cell formation in vascular smooth muscle cells, thereby exacerbating atherosclerosis ( 131 ).…”
